Rule Editor and XP

I have been trying to get a Air Superiority Server Up and running which I have worked it out.

The Problem is Rule Editor I know how to use it but it is stuffed that if I wanted to add custom messages or Kill Streak Messages it then changes the FULL XP to Player XP just for changing the messages which I do not see why? for the life of me adding custom messages to your server  should not change anything.

Players won't play on your server if it is not Full XP.

So what I am asking is can you change this The Server community will be better for it and players will be better informed..

    I know where you coming from and multiple people agree and don't understand certain limitations DICE has set for Portal.

    But currently it is what it is.

    So you can change everything you want in your Portal server settings and still have full XP and progression, except two things!

    You can not enable AI for the server or use the Rules Editor (not a single action in there) or it will be restricted XP and no progression.

    But if you only want to add a welcome message that pops up on the screen for players as they join the server, you can do that without using the Rules Editor!

    When you create the server at first on the website, you can only add a "name" and "description".

    But once you created/saved it, go into your BF2042 game and go to your created Portal Experiences. There you should see your server ready to Host.
    If you then want to host it, there are now more abilities to write something.

    - Name

    - Description (which shows in main menu for others and in the loading sceen while joining)

    - Welcome message (which pops up in the upper right corner once people passed the loading screen and i think as soon as they deploy the first time)

    That's all you can do for now if you want Full XP and progression until DICE does further adjustments to the Portal options.

  • @Reema666 as soon as you do ANYTHING in the rule editor xp is getting stripped down, atleast in the portal editor...

    but somehow stuff is not really synced with ingame and you still might end with a full xp matchup even if the portal editor state it is not.
    I'm not 100% sure but I think this "missmatch" between portal editor and ingame just works for anything without rule editor, but maybe give it a try.
